Gbots issue confguration commands to components
of the next lower layer. Gbots in a higher layer receive
notifcations of events from the next lower layer.
Gbots are capable of predicting imminent component
failures using the wealth of stored data available from
the sensors being monitored. Communication over
the network between energy consuming equipment
and the maintenance data centre permits the frequent
downloading of data and the immediate application of
intelligent diagnostics. Through Gbots’ supervised and
unsupervised learning, including case-based reasoning
and neural network techniques, it is possible to identify
the early stages of degradation and previously unknown
signs of malfunction.
Galaxy commands the Gbots to initiate actions, such as
recording data on equipment degradation, generating
alerts, or turning off a piece of equipment, based on
expertise developed through the Gbot’s observations
and their acquired knowledge.
Alerts relating to degrading or faulty equipment are
forwarded to the Galaxy GCCC. Galaxy chooses
appropriate Gbots to attempt a diagnosis based on
the type of alert. The frst step is to capture data and
compare it with the benchmarks established by the
server from past experience. Corrective action will be
taken automatically using heuristic approaches, such
as iterative measurement and adjustment of process
parameters until the problem is rectifed. If the local
Gbots fail to rectify the fault, the GCCC will call in the
central support team to resolve the problem, which may
mean human experts at the GCCC fxing the problem
remotely. If remote techniques fail, a technician will be
called out, already supplied with detailed information
about the problem.
Gbots build a knowledge base of information relating
to the system and its maintenance in which details are
stored about: events, failure modes, causes and effects,
frequency of failure, Mean Time To Repair (MTTR), Mean
Time Between Failures (MTBF), equipment reliability, and
overall system effciency. Gbots help the data centre
manager and the support team to plan scheduled
preventive maintenance.
